About the role

  • Partner with hiring managers to support full-cycle recruiting for assigned roles, from job posting through offer acceptance
  • Draft, post, and maintain job descriptions aligned with business needs and organizational structure
  • Screen resumes, conduct phone and video interviews, and assess candidate qualifications, skills, and cultural alignment
  • Coordinate and manage interview scheduling, interview panels, and candidate communications
  • Train and support hiring managers on interview best practices, behavioral interviewing, and compliant hiring practices
  • Facilitate offer approvals and extend offers in partnership with leadership, including compensation coordination and documentation
  • Ensure a positive and consistent candidate experience throughout the hiring process
  • Support recruiting metrics and reporting (time-to-fill, candidate pipeline, offer acceptance, etc.)
  • Ensure compliance with federal, state, and local employment laws across multiple jurisdictions
  • Support state tax registrations, ongoing state tax compliance, and related reporting
  • Assist with HR audits and internal reviews to ensure policies, documentation, and processes meet compliance standards
  • Assist with 5500 reporting, non-compliance testing, and workers compensation audits
  • Support policy development, updates, and employee handbook administration
  • Manage all staff files, updates, and audits
  • Handle corporate insurance communications, filings, updates, invoicing, and proof of insurance
  • Lead and administer end-to-end onboarding and offboarding processes, ensuring a positive and compliant employee experience
  • Prepare and issue offer letters, employment agreements, and employment-related documentation
  • Coordinate employment verifications, reference checks, background screening, and I-9 verification (remote compliant), and E-Verify where required
  • Maintain accurate employee records and staff files in compliance with federal, state, and local regulations
  • Support payroll processing by coordinating employee changes, audits, and data accuracy with internal and external payroll partners
  • Support employee engagement initiatives, internal communications, and company events
  • Assist in the administration and analysis of employee engagement surveys, skills assessments, and feedback mechanisms
  • Coordinate required and compliance-based training programs (e.g., harassment prevention, safety, role-specific certifications)
  • Track training completion and maintain documentation to support audits and compliance needs
  • Partner with leadership on development initiatives and continuous learning opportunities
  • Support HR initiatives and special projects related to growth, systems implementation, or organizational changes
  • Maintain HR metrics and reporting to support decision-making and leadership visibility
  • Serve as a trusted point of contact to all staff regarding benefits, payroll, employment verifications, performance
  • Assist with Benefits Administration, Payroll (Domestic and Global), Performance Management, Employee Engagement & Events, Learning & Development, and more.
  • Plan and support virtual engagement initiatives, recognition programs, and remote events.
  • Assist with offsite event coordination and planning for staff and leadership
  • Manage the company’s payroll & HR system, Rippling, ensuring all data and employee information is up to date and accurate at all times
  • Serve as a backup to the VP, Human Resources in all functions of HR

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Human Resources, Business Administration, or a related field (or equivalent experience)
  • 4+ years of progressive HR experience, including recruiting and interviewing responsibilities for technical and non-technical roles
  • Strong working knowledge of employment laws, HR compliance, and best practices
  • High level of autonomy and problem solving
  • Proactive, service-oriented mindset
  • Ability to build trust without in-person interaction
  • Comfort supporting staff across multiple states and time zones
  • Experience administering benefits and supporting payroll processes
  • Experience partnering with hiring managers on recruiting and hiring decisions
  • Proven ability to handle sensitive employee matters with discretion and sound judgment
  • Highly organized with strong attention to detail and follow-through
  • Comfortable balancing tactical execution with process improvement
  • HR certification (PHR, SHRM-CP) preferred but not required
